3. Turning Safety into a Reflex

Real talk: if your safety policy lives in a dusty binder, you’ve already lost.

Safety isn’t about posters. It’s about presence. It’s the way drivers double-check their rig without being told. It’s the way a foreman says, “Nice catch,” instead of “Not my problem.”

Strong leadership creates this environment. Specifically:

  • Feedback becomes natural, not forced.
  • Accountability earns respect.
  • Everyone owns a piece of the mission.

4. Compliance Doesn’t Have to Be a Fire Drill

You know what’s worse than a Monday? Realizing your UCR is overdue, your logs are a mess, and an officer is on their way.

But here’s the good news: compliance can be simple. Better yet, it can be your competitive edge.

With the right leadership in place:

  • Maintenance logs stay tight.
  • Drug tests get done on time.
  • DOTDocs doesn’t gather dust—it becomes your secret weapon.

Companies that treat compliance as a daily habit—not a quarterly scramble—win. Every time.
